A creamy and hearty white bean soup, perfect for a comforting meal.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ups white beans, soaked overnight
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 2 carrots, diced
  • 2 celery stalks, diced
  • 4 cups vegetable broth
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 bay leaf
  • sal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Drain and rinse the soaked beans.
  2. In a large pot,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add onion, carrots, and celery. Cook until softened.
  3. Add the drained beans, vegetable broth, thyme, and bay leaf.
  4.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for about 1 hour, or until beans are tender.
  5. Remove bay leaf. Use an immersion blender to puree the soup to your desired consistency.
  6. Season with salt and pepper. Serve hot.

Notes

  • For extra flavor, add smoked paprika or diced ham.
  • Can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
